Ferndale Schools Announce Friday Snow Day Thursday Night
With up to eleven inches of snow expected, Ferndale Schools announced Friday's closing Thursday evening.

With a winter storm on the way and meteorologists predicting snowfall of 9 to 11 inches across the area, nearly ever school in Metro Detroit and still more in Washtenaw and Macomb Counties announced Thursday that Friday classes would be canceled. By midnight, Click on Detroit’s school closings page listed over 700 area schools that had announced weather-related closures for Friday. With so much snow predicted for the morning, Ferndale Schools joined this large group of schools and announced the cancellation of its Friday classes.
According to the schools' webpage and a post on its Twitter feed, "“Ferndale Schools will be closed tomorrow, Friday, February 9th due to weather."
For parents wondering what Monday will bring, there’s a dedicated section on the Ferndale Public Schools' website as well as announcements on the district's Facebook page and Twitter to let families know when school is delayed or closed.
